    If your kettle furs up fast, glasses come out spotty and the showerhead has gone weak, you have hard water — and it is quietly costing you in scaled-up plumbing and a struggling geyser. Here is what it does and how to treat it.

    The tell-tale signs

    • White scale on taps, kettles and showerheads
    • Spotty glassware and dishes
    • Soap that won't lather well
    • Weak flow from scaled showerheads and aerators
    • A geyser that's slowly less efficient

    What it does to your plumbing

    Hard water deposits mineral scale throughout the system. Inside the geyser it reduces efficiency and capacity and stresses the element; in pipes, valves, aerators and showerheads it clogs and restricts flow. Over years, that means higher running cost and earlier failures.

    Is it a health issue?

    Hard water is generally safe to drink — the real cost is scale and inefficiency. If you also want cleaner, better-tasting drinking water, point-of-use filtration handles that. Ask us to assess your water and protect your plumbing.
